Argentina⁤ Open 2025: A Stellar Lineup of Tennis Talent Graces⁣ Buenos Aires

an Exciting Clay-Court Encounter Awaits

The Argentina Open 2025 promises to be an electrifying event ⁢in the tennis calendar, showcasing some of the most prominent ⁢names in the sport.Set against the vibrant ‍backdrop of Buenos Aires, this tournament will feature renowned players such ​as Alexander‍ Zverev, Holger Rune, and Lorenzo Musetti. Their presence not⁢ only elevates the competition but also ensures exhilarating matches for tennis enthusiasts.

Top Contenders Set to Ignite Competition

Alexander Zverev: Returning⁤ with Vigor

Alexander Zverev’s return from injury has generated significant anticipation among fans. ⁣The German star is eager to reclaim his position​ among elite ⁢athletes and views this clay-court event ‍as crucial for laying a​ solid foundation in ⁤his comeback journey. ‍Given his impressive track ⁣record on clay surfaces,spectators can‍ expect him to ​deliver powerful⁣ performances that could very well ⁣lead him deep into the ⁤tournament.

Holger⁢ Rune: The⁤ Rising Star

At just 20 years old, Holger Rune has already made ‍waves on‌ both tour levels and is considered one of tennis’s brightest prospects. His dynamic playing style and aggressive baseline rallies have ​garnered attention worldwide. Competing at ‌such ‍a ⁣prestigious venue will provide him ⁣with valuable experiance while challenging seasoned opponents like Zverev‍ and musetti.

Lorenzo Musetti: The Crafty Competitor

Lorenzo Musetti stands out with his artistic shot-making skills paired with strategic gameplay,⁢ making every match he plays ‍compelling viewing. Having steadily climbed ‌the⁤ ATP rankings, he is poised to make‍ an impact at this⁣ year’s argentina ​Open by utilizing his ability to adapt under pressure—a quality that’s ​essential for success on clay.
